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
266 6379247 88530621161 70718547445 37298155
102519391 39265 37840
102519391 39265 37840
85729266 15269021 21
All about undefined
Interested in learning more?
102519391 39265 37840
85729266 15269021 21
See more
83605296 3098
75 418624 2613 329 40789801
See more
98462785529 26942984010 3448
59283657121 88691623487 8702872 818
See more